Detectives Grijpstra and De Gier are sent to investigate the case of a man who apparently hanged himself in a center for oriental meditation. It is ruled as suicide and the case seems to be closed, but the same night there is an attempted break in. The investigation hits a dead end and everyone involved is a suspect. Based on the book "The Corpse in the Haarlemmer Houttuinen” by Jan-Willem van de Wetering.
